The Daily Mail: Daniel Perry Is Convicted of Murdering Black Lives Matter Protester by Shooting Him Dead During July 2020 Riots
Daniel Perry 37, a 37 year old Uber driver and army sergeant was driving through downtown Austin on the night of July 25th, 2020. He ended up in the middle of a BLM march and then an altercation with protester Garrett Foster. Defense lawyers said that Foster raised as AK-47 at Perry and that Perry fired in self defense. Witnesses have said during the trial that Foster never raised his rifle at Perry. A jury found him guilty in their closing arguments. They insisted he had no choice but to shoot Foster five times as he approached Perry's car with an AK-47. Prosecutors said Perry had plenty of choices, including driving away.
